Jamaica wants to declare itself a republic

According to The Gleaner, the Jamaican government wants to change the law by depriving Queen Elizabeth II of her status as head of the Caribbean.

He said Prime Minister Andrew Holness made the announcement during a meeting with Duke William of Cambridge, the queen's grandson, who was on an official visit to Jamaica. "We are moving forward and we intend to realize our original ambitions as an independent, developed and prosperous state as soon as possible”, he said.

The visit by a member of the royal family sparked anti-colonial protests, with participants demanding that Britain pay compensation for slavery and speed up the transformation of Jamaica into a republic.
